Leaning fence repair services involve addressing issues where fences have shifted, tilted, or become unstable due to various factors. These services typically include assessing the extent of the lean, removing damaged or compromised fence posts, and resetting or replacing them to restore proper alignment. Skilled professionals may also reinforce the fence structure by adding supports or braces to ensure long-term stability. The goal of these repairs is to improve the fence’s appearance, functionality, and durability, preventing further damage or safety hazards.
This type of service helps solve common problems such as posts that have loosened over time, fences that have been affected by soil erosion or shifting ground, and damage caused by severe weather events. The overview below groups typical Leaning Fence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cheektowaga,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ost to repair leaning fences typically ranges from $200 to $1,000, depending on the extent of damage and fence size. For example, minor adjustments may be closer to $200, while extensive repairs could reach $1,000 or more.
Material Expenses - The type of fencing material influences repair costs, with wood repairs averaging $300 to $800. Vinyl or composite fences might cost slightly more, often between $400 and $900 for repairs or replacements.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for leaning fence rep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's complexity and the number of sections needing attention.
Additional Costs - Sometimes, repairs require additional materials like concrete or posts,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all expense. These costs vary based on the repair scope and local prices for mater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why is my leaning fence in need of repair? A leaning fence can result from soil erosion, wood rot, or damage from weather events, which compromise its stability.
How can I prevent my fence from leaning in the future? Proper drainage, regular inspections, and timely repairs can help maintain fence stability and prevent leaning.
What types of repairs do local fence professionals typically perform for leaning fences? They often reinforce fence posts, replace damaged panels, and adjust the fence alignment to restore stability.
How long does fence leaning repair usually take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age but generally can be completed within a day or two.
Should I replace my entire fence if it is leaning? Not necessarily; a professional can assess whether repairs are sufficient or if partial or full replacement is recommended.
